Sugarplum Cake
TOTAL TIME: Prep: 15 min. Bake: 35 min. + cooling
YIELD: 12 servings.
Family and friends are surprised to hear this simple cake gets it moist flavor from a jar of baby food. It's a nice, light dessert. —Denita DeValcourt, Lawrenceburg, Tennessee
Ingredients
-
2 cups sugar
-
1 cup vegetable oil
-
3 large eggs
-
2 cups self-rising flour
-
3 teaspoons ground cinnamon
-
1 jar (6 ounces) plums with apples baby food
-
1/2 cup chopped walnuts
-
Confectioners' sugar, optional
Directions
-
1.
In a large bowl, combine sugar and oil. Beat in eggs, one at a time, until well blended. Combine flour and cinnamon; add to egg mixture. Beat in baby food; stir in nuts. Transfer to a greased and floured 10-in. fluted tube pan.
-
2.
Bake at 350° for 35-45 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before inverting onto a wire rack to cool completely. Dust with confectioners' sugar if desired.
Nutrition Facts
1 piece: 416 calories, 22g fat (3g saturated fat), 53mg cholesterol, 257mg sodium, 51g carbohydrate (34g sugars, 1g fiber), 5g protein.
